Investigatory sys/powerpc/powerpc/mp_machdep.c patch to avoid stuck-sleeping
problem

Justin Hibbits reported that the "or 31,31,31" and "or 6,6,6"
could be left in (mixed with my other changes) and the 970MP's
would not change their boot behavior for the PwerMac11,2.

I tried it and he seems to be correct based on a little
quick testing.

This might avoid needing palatform-specific code for handling
the ap_letgo behavior.
